[ djuzepe @ 29.02.2008. 13:09 ] @
Naime, potrebna mi je neka procedura kojom bi onemogucio da se brisu ili mijenjaju rekordi ue nekoj tabeli.
Znaci da zabranim update i delete na tabeli.

Oracle 10g je baza.

Hvala unapred !
[ aldabic @ 29.02.2008. 13:25 ] @
CREATE OR REPLACE TRIGGER zabrana
BEFORE
INSERT OR DELETE OR UPDATE
ON tabela
REFERENCING NEW AS NEW OLD AS OLD
FOR EACH ROW

begin

if updating or deleting then
raise_application_error(-20000,'GRESKA: Mije dozvoljen update ili delete na tabeli!!!');
end if;
end;
/
[ djuzepe @ 29.02.2008. 13:31 ] @
Hvala !